Seven miles north of Roma, Texas, on old Highway 83, the road crosses La Minita Creek.

During a severe thunderstorm in the early 1950s a vehicle carrying three people struck the concrete guardrail, flipped over it, and went into the swollen creek.

The driver fought the water and managed to get his unconscious wife out of the car and clear.

Then he went back in.

What is reported at the crossing belongs to that night. This is border country along the Rio Grande, where the arroyos and creeks fill within minutes in a storm and drown people who have driven the same road for decades.

The old alignment of Highway 83 is still there, and so is the crossing.
